Transaction 767fb99d967d8c49a54d88c24e2636457a9a98f20172d27b1da6075177807438

100 Input
1 Outputs
  • 767fb99d967d8c49a54d88c24e2636457a9a98f20172d27b1da6075177807438:0
  • value  121000
    address  135zDqhbNcmPk3gbyeJmH75yiLdVZechsK